Browse Source

Fix leak in wolfSSL_X509_STORE_CTX_get_chain

Eric Blankenhorn 1 month ago
parent
commit
a0a9680325
1 changed files with 1 additions and 0 deletions
  1. 1 0
      src/x509_str.c

+ 1 - 0
src/x509_str.c

@@ -557,6 +557,7 @@ WOLFSSL_STACK* wolfSSL_X509_STORE_CTX_get_chain(WOLFSSL_X509_STORE_CTX* ctx)
                     }
                 }
                 else {
+                    wolfSSL_X509_free(x509);
                     WOLFSSL_MSG("Could not find CA for certificate");
                 }
             }